Dropbox CEO's Recent Share Sale: A Closer Look
Recently, Andrew Houston, the CEO of Dropbox, Inc. (NASDAQ: DBX), sold a substantial amount of company shares as per a newly filed SEC document. By selling 3,493 shares of Dropbox's Class A Common Stock for a total of $87,326, Houston's decision has drawn attention among investors and analysts alike. The shares were sold at values between $25.00 and $25.02 each.
This sale was executed through a 10b5-1 trading plan established by Houston on December 5, 2023. Such plans are intended to provide company insiders a structured method for selling shares while maintaining compliance with insider trading regulations, assuring investors that the transactions are not based on non-public information.
Understanding the Details of the Transaction
The recent SEC filing also indicated that, along with the sale, Houston converted an equivalent number of Class B Common Stock shares into Class A shares at no cost. Following this conversion, he immediately sold the updated shares as part of the same transaction.
After this transaction, Houston reportedly holds no direct shares of Class A Common Stock. However, he retains significant indirect ownership through various trusts, including the Andrew Houston Revocable Trust and the Houston Remainder Trust. These trusts own a notable amount of Dropbox shares, such as 444,444 shares in the Erin Yu Houston Revocable Trust and 8,266,666 shares tied to restricted stock awards due to vesting conditions running through March 27, 2028.
Market Reactions to Insider Trades
It is well-known that investors closely monitor insider transactions, as these can often provide valuable insights into an executive's confidence in the company's future. However, Houston's use of the trading plan indicates that his sales were planned well in advance, which may not reflect any current sentiment regarding Dropbox's performance.
In a related context, Dropbox has recently reported its earnings for the second quarter of 2024. The results showcased a year-over-year revenue growth of 1.9%, reaching $635 million, which surpassed analysts' expectations. Alongside this, the company noted a 12% leap in net income, climbing to $194 million. Dropbox is nurturing ambitions for its AI-powered product named Dash, although challenges have emerged regarding its Teams business, hinting at possible volatility ahead.
Recent Acquisitions and Updates
Furthermore, Dropbox has expanded its offerings by acquiring Reclaim, an AI-driven scheduling application. This acquisition not only integrates Reclaim's team but also aims to enhance service development with plans to interface with more scheduling apps. Following this strategic move, KeyBanc upgraded its outlook on Dropbox, continuing to endorse the company's potential.
As of now, Dropbox's cash and short-term investments stand impressively at $1.1 billion, reflecting its solid financial foundation. The organization has optimized its revenue forecast for the year, estimating between $2.540 billion and $2.550 billion while maintaining an outlook for free cash flow between $910 million and $950 million.
InvestingPro's Perspective on Dropbox's Market Position
As companies like Dropbox navigate the evolving tech landscape, analysts keep a watchful eye on their strategic maneuvers. According to recent InvestingPro insights, Dropbox's market capitalization now stands at $8.05 billion. The company's shares currently trade at a P/E ratio of 14.18, which some consider indicative of an undervalued stock, particularly when assessed against potential near-term earnings growth.
Dropbox's dedication to enhancing shareholder value is further demonstrated by its proactive share buybacks—often signaling management's faith in the company's prospects. Notably, Dropbox also displays a high shareholder yield, appealing to a segment of investors focused on companies committed to returning value to shareholders.
The analysis highlights Dropbox's exceptional gross profit margin of 81.96% for the past twelve months, showcasing the firm's effective operations and commanding market position. Moreover, analysts have recently adjusted their earnings predictions upwards, revealing a generally optimistic outlook on Dropbox's financial trajectory.
